The CATCM is the leading Chinese research institution for traditional Chinese medicine. Research on medical history is carried out in the CATCM Institute for History of Medicine and Medical Literature (Zhongguo yishi wenxian yanjiu suo) 鳝 紮 硣 爡嫮 骧 罉 . The current director of the medical history institute is ZHENG Jinsheng 鳎 嚂 姍 .
IHMML's many activities include re-publication of rare medical texts. It also offers M.A. and Ph.D. degrees in medical history. Since 1978, the institute's eight professors have supervised 55 Chinese graduate students. IHMML also previously served as the host unit for two American graduate students conducting doctoral research in Chinese medical history. (The history of the IHMML is summarized in a yearbook produced by the institute, entitled _Xinglin chengxi ji_ [Creating a path in the medical field] △ 剨 炈 贺 .)

The CATCM library has the largest and most comprehensive collection of rare medical texts in China. It also has an extensive collection of regional medical journals, secondary works, and modern reprints of rare texts. The library staff is helpful and accustomed to dealing with foreign researchers. The collection is very accessible, and the daily user fees are reasonable. Fees can also be negotiated for longer stays. Reading privileges can be obtained through the head librarian, Mrs. YAN Kangwei 嫤 懆 .

Library facilities
Library catalogs
There is a published catalog to the CATCM rare book collection, entitled _Guancang zhongyi xianzhuang shumu_ [Index to string-bound books on Chinese medicine held by the library] 拣 ? 鳝 硣 變 犎 燌 . This can be purchased from the bookstore on the first floor of the library, as well as from the Zhongyi guji chubanshe [Ancient Chinese medical books publishing house] 鳝 硣 級 浩 剸 兪 娏 which has a bookstore located down the street from CATCM. However, there are some rare editions that are not listed in the published catalog, so researchers should also check the library's card indexes on the second and fourth floors (these can be requested from YAN Kangwei). Ordinary books are indexed in the card catalog on the ground floor of the library.
Document reproduction
Photocopying services are available on the second floor of the library. As of September 1995, researchers were charged a handling fee of 1 yuan per volume, plus 4 mao for each small sheet of paper and 5 mao for each large one (very reasonable). However, rare books cannot be photocopied and must be microfilmed. As of September 1995, the microfilming process was costly (10 yuan a frame) and extremely slow, in some cases taking months to complete.
Other services
Finally, there is a computerized union index to medical journals in the library's Information Service Center, next to the periodical reading room. For a fee, one can order a key word or subject search and get a printout of citations from modern medical journals.
